# Shorecast Tide Widget — Environments

The Shorecast tide-table widget runs in three environments: dev, staging, and prod. Dev points at synthetic tide data generated hourly; staging mirrors prod's upstream feed from the Maribell Gauge Service but with a 15-minute cache. Prod serves embedded widgets for partner sites, so any config change there requires a second approver. Deploys go dev → staging → prod with a 24-hour soak in staging. The staging environment currently uses the following configuration values.

service settings:
[kelax]
team = caswyn
access_code = ac_c41040
owner = briius.praix
host = kelax.qirvanlabs.corp
port = 9200
peer = sormir.halixhq.internal
salt = f8d36025
pin = 3766

## Tuning: vendored fonts

Fontcrate vendors all third-party typefaces into the build rather than fetching them at runtime. Support note: missing glyphs almost always mean the subset ranges below are too narrow for the customer's locale, not a download failure. Widening a range increases bundle size, so check the budget before changing anything. The current subsetting and caching constants are as follows.

limits module of fahif-tahaf:
CAPS = {
    "ulair": 356,
    "ralion": 596,
}

### Step 7: Wire up the Pebblestat sidecar

Almost done. Swap the old in-process aggregator for the Pebblestat sidecar — just add it to the pod spec and delete the legacy flush cron. Heads up for whoever maintains this later: the sidecar buffers in memory, so give it a 512Mi limit or it'll OOM quietly. It writes rollups straight to the metrics store via the connection string below.

database URL for bahop-yagep: mssql://sildor_svc:35ha7jz@db-fb6d.nelvrodyn.example:5432/casath

Subject: Memtrace cut-over complete

Team,

Cut-over to Memtrace v2 for GPU memory profiling finished last night. Old v1 agents are disabled; any tickets referencing v1 dashboards should be closed as resolved-by-migration. Sampling overhead is now under 2% and allocation traces include kernel names. Known gap: profiles older than 30 days were not migrated. Point customers at the v2 docs for setup questions. For reference when troubleshooting, the agent now runs with the following configuration.

settings of bagaf-bawip:
[aldax]
port = 5000
region = south-4
host = aldax.brasklabs.corp
team = brivan
timeout_ms = 2000
retries = 2